## TKT-4471: Signature check failing on thumbnail queue artifacts

The Mothlight thumbnail generation queue rejects the 5.2 worker image — signature verification fails at pull time on every Dunmere node. Cause: the release was signed with the retired January key after rotation. Blocking tonight's deploy. Fix: re-sign the image and the queue config bundle, then re-push. For the re-sign, use the current deploy key, which follows.

release key, kawip-hafop: bky3_mxv

Board colleagues, quick update from the planning round at Quillhaven Analytics. We're proposing a modest bump to next year's training budget, mostly to cover the new data-tooling certifications the Delta squad has been asking about, plus leadership coaching for the Fenwick office. Nothing extravagant — the ask is roughly in line with headcount growth, and we'd trim conference travel to offset part of it. Full figures come to the January session. The confidential business-plan note follows directly below.

confidential, kahog-bawif: The northern region missed its Pramir quota by 20.0 percent last quarter. Casaxek Freight plans to lower the Fraion list price by 41.5 percent in December. The finance team signed off on a budget of $236.4 million for Project Druius. The renewal with Fenysix Partners closes at $91.3 million a year, 2.1 percent below the last contract.

At Quillmere we compress all telemetry payloads with the Fennic codec before shipping them to the Oakhollow ingest tier. Maintainers should note that compression is applied after field redaction, never before, so sensitive fields are stripped from the raw payload first. The ingest tier rejects unauthenticated uploads. To run the pipeline locally, create your env file and set the ingest upload credential on the line that follows.

secret setting of tajof-bahif: COURIER_KEY3=65d